
Most townhouse developers miss this. And when they do, it can cripple their project.
Before you buy a site, or even start designing on a site you already own – you need to check overshadowing of the neighbour’s private open space. Not the windows. Not the setbacks. The backyard.
Get this wrong and you can lose metres off your footprint.
Lose metres and you lose bedrooms, function, value, and profit.
In some cases, developers are forced to go from two dwellings down to one. That’s how brutal it can be.
